Product Information
Catalog Num A10210
Formula C15H10O4
Molecular Weight 254.2
CAS Number 481-74-3
SMILES CC1=CC(=C2C(=C1)C(=O)C3=C(C2=O)C(=CC=C3)O)O
Synonyms NSC 37132, NSC 646567
Storage

Store lyophilized at -20ºC, keep desiccated.
In lyophilized form, the chemical is stable for 36 months.
In solution, store at -20ºC and use within 3 months to prevent loss of potency. Aliquot to avoid multiple freeze/thaw cycles.

Solubility
In vitro DMSO Warmed: 5 mg/mL (19.66 mM)
Water Insoluble
Ethanol Insoluble
